Delta Disaster Services of Arvada provides 24/7 emergency response and reconstruction services after such residential or commercial disasters as fires, floods and environmental issues.

DeltaPic2 An A+, Gold Star rated company with the Better Business Bureau, Delta Disaster Services ensures that only the highest-quality employees enter your home.  This is accomplished by an exhaustive background investigation that includes driving, criminal, and credit report (if applicable) screening, random pre- and post-employment drug testing, and a complete check of all personal and professional references.  All personnel must abide by a strict personal grooming code that includes full company uniform at all times, no facial hair, no visible tattoos or piercings, and trimmed, well-kept hair. The company fleet is washed, detailed, and fully logoed, and all equipment is state of the art and immaculately maintained.

GAClogoThe next Government Affairs Committee meeting will be held on There will be no GAC meeting in August.  See you in September.  The Government Affairs Committee of the Arvada Chamber of Commerce is comprised of representatives from a diverse mixture of Chamber members, who review proposed ordinances, statutes and regulations to evaluate their potential impact on members of the Chamber.  The Committee recommends support or opposition of these to the Chamber Board of Directors.

Community Safety Day and Shred-a-thon.  The District Attorney's free Community Safety Awareness Day will be August 27, from 9:00-1:00 the Jefferson County Fairgrounds with giveaways, safety tips and tools for the entire family.  This event offers a complete range of safety services.  Free document shredding and electronics recycling, free credit reports printed on-site and consultation with bank officers, 80 vendor booths, lots of activities for kids, valuable information and giveaways. FREE, fun, safety tools and tips for the entire family. For more information call Cary Johnson at 303-271-6970 or csjohnso@jeffco.us
